Hey! Integrating Checkfront just got easier...
You can now embed a Checkfront booking window virtually anywhere using our new Dropbox. The Checkfront Dropbox is a compact, standards compliant XHTML / Ajax widget that embeds a real time interactive booking window into any web page — no programming required.
The Dropbox will adapt to your website style and layout, giving your users a truly integrated experience, while still giving you a powerful and secure booking process.
You can find your Dropbox widget by logging into your Checkfront Management Console and going to Extend / Integrate / Dropbox.
